**Ticket: Drift detected on Pellcrest autoscaler**

During the quarterly audit we found the queue-depth autoscaler on the Marrowline ingest tier running values that diverge from the approved baseline committed in the Harkow repo. The scale-up threshold and cooldown were changed manually in June without review. Please assess exposure before we reconcile. The live values observed on the node are listed below.

deployment values, tajeg-yahaf:
[lamvan]
team = kelmir
access_code = ac_205d2b
host = lamvan.olvarqstack.corp
port = 9200
owner = fraion.giliel
peer = rusath.kelvinet.internal

**Ticket QMX-882 — Enable log compaction on the Brindlewood queue**

Requesting sign-off to enable key-based compaction on the `orders-events` topic. Without it, retention costs grow unbounded and replay times for new consumers now exceed four hours. Compaction preserves the latest record per key, so any consumer relying on full history must migrate to the archive tier first — two teams confirmed, one pending. Risk is low but irreversible once old segments purge. Sign-off requested from:

signatory, kahip-tadug: Rusox Jorius Casdor

**Q: How do I review a new validator plugin for Lintquill?**

Check three things. One: the plugin declares its schema version and fails closed on mismatch. Two: it implements `validate()` as pure — no I/O, no global state. Three: error messages include field paths, not just indices. Reject anything that swallows exceptions or returns booleans instead of result objects. Registration happens via the manifest, not code. The full review checklist, including performance budgets, lives at this internal page:

wiki page, bagug-kajof: https://jira.tolvaqsys.internal/browse/pages/display/display/6db0

**Ticket: Webhook signature bypass in Parcelgrim tracker**

Severity: High. The parcel-tracking webhook at the Dunmoor ingestion edge accepts payloads when the signature header is absent, falling through to unsigned processing. Replay protection is also missing — identical payloads accepted twice within the window. Security review requested before the Thursday release. Repro steps attached to the internal test harness. Fix branch is built; verify the patched handler against the trace token below.

build token for tawif-bahip: htk31_68bba16e1afabfef4ecc69408c06f16